What’s aquaculture?
Aquaculture, often known as fish farming, is the follow of cultivating aquatic organisms in managed environments reminiscent of ponds, tanks, or enclosures. It includes the breeding, rearing, and harvesting of varied species together with fish, shellfish, and even crops like seaweed.
In Romblon, aquaculture has been a long-standing custom handed down by way of generations. The island’s favorable local weather and plentiful water assets make it a super location for this business to thrive. Native fishermen have honed their abilities in nurturing marine life and have developed strategies to make sure optimum progress and productiveness.
The fantastic thing about aquaculture lies in its skill to offer a sustainable supply of seafood whereas lowering strain on wild fish populations. By fastidiously managing feeding habits and monitoring environmental circumstances inside these managed settings, farmers can effectively produce high-quality seafood year-round.
Except for supporting native economies by creating jobs and earnings alternatives for coastal communities, aquaculture additionally performs an important function in assembly the ever-increasing world demand for seafood. In truth, it’s estimated that by 2030, greater than two-thirds of all seafood consumed worldwide will come from aquaculture operations.

The historical past of aquaculture in Romblon
Romblon, an idyllic province within the Philippines, has a wealthy and vibrant historical past relating to aquaculture. For hundreds of years, the folks of Romblon have relied on fishing as a method of sustenance and livelihood. Nonetheless, because the demand for seafood grew over time, conventional fishing strategies turned unsustainable.
To handle this concern, aquaculture emerged as a viable answer. The follow of culturing aquatic organisms reminiscent of fish, crustaceans, and mollusks in managed environments allowed for elevated manufacturing whereas lowering strain on wild fish shares.
In Romblon’s early days of aquaculture, locals primarily centered on seaweed farming on account of its excessive market worth. Afterward, they expanded their operations to incorporate fish pens and cages for rising species like milkfish and tilapia.
The introduction of recent applied sciences additional revolutionized aquaculture practices in Romblon. Fish hatcheries had been established to breed numerous species and enhance seed high quality. This not solely boosted manufacturing but in addition facilitated the restoration of depleted marine assets.
The success of those initiatives led to elevated recognition each regionally and internationally. Romblon quickly turned identified for its sustainable method to fishing by way of accountable aquaculture practices.
At the moment, Romblon continues to thrive within the discipline of aquaculture with ongoing efforts in direction of innovation and sustainability. Native authorities items work intently with fishermen and business stakeholders to advertise environmentally pleasant strategies that guarantee long-term viability.

How aquaculture is impacting the setting
Aquaculture, whereas offering a beneficial supply of seafood for human consumption, is just not with out its environmental impacts. The very nature of aquaculture includes the cultivation and elevating of aquatic organisms in managed environments reminiscent of ponds, tanks, or cages. This course of can result in numerous ecological penalties.
One important concern is the potential for water air pollution. In intensive aquaculture programs, massive portions of feed are required to maintain the fish populations. Extra vitamins from uneaten feed and fish waste can accumulate within the water and lead to eutrophication – an extreme progress of algae that depletes oxygen ranges and harms different marine life.
Escapes from aquaculture amenities additionally pose dangers to native species and ecosystems. If farmed fish escape into pure habitats, they’ll compete with wild populations for assets or introduce ailments that native species could not be capable of stand up to.
Moreover, some types of aquaculture necessitate using chemical compounds reminiscent of antibiotics or pesticides to deal with ailments or management parasites. These substances can doubtlessly contaminate surrounding waters if not correctly managed.
To mitigate these environmental impacts and promote sustainable fishing practices in Romblon’s aquaculture business, it’s important to implement stringent laws on waste administration and effluent remedy. Moreover, adopting extra environmentally pleasant feeding practices that decrease nutrient runoff may help cut back air pollution ranges.
Investing in analysis and improvement efforts centered on bettering illness prevention strategies by way of various approaches like probiotics might additionally contribute in direction of a extra sustainable future for Romblon’s aquaculture business.

What must be achieved to sustainably fish in Romblon
With a view to sustainably fish in Romblon, it’s essential that we prioritize conservation efforts and implement accountable fishing practices. Listed below are some key steps that should be taken:
1. Strengthen laws: The native authorities ought to implement stricter laws on fishing strategies, reminiscent of limiting using damaging instruments like dynamite or cyanide. By implementing and implementing these guidelines, we are able to shield the marine ecosystem from additional harm.
2. Promote sustainable aquaculture: Encouraging native fishermen to interact in accountable aquaculture practices may help alleviate strain on wild fish populations. This consists of selling the cultivation of native species and guaranteeing correct administration of aquafarms.
3. Improve surveillance and monitoring: Common monitoring of fishing actions is crucial for detecting unlawful practices and stopping overfishing. Implementing know-how options, reminiscent of satellite tv for pc monitoring programs or drones, can enhance surveillance capabilities.
4. Educate fishermen about sustainable practices: Conducting coaching applications and workshops to teach fishermen about sustainable fishing strategies will empower them to make knowledgeable choices that profit each their livelihoods and the setting.
5. Assist community-based initiatives: Collaborating with native communities in growing fisheries administration plans fosters a way of possession and accountability amongst fishermen in direction of defending their assets.
By adopting these measures, Romblon’s aquaculture business has the potential to flourish whereas safeguarding its wealthy biodiversity for generations to come back.
